Help With Spawn Direction When Placing Module by DelilahFlies in fallout76settlements

[–]Baits04 4 points5 points  (0 children)

You spawned north-northeast of where your camp module is. When I want to build a new camp, I usually just put down my shelter with all my workbench for a day or two before building, adjusting the position of the module till I like the spawn points when I travel back to my camp. After that I know where to build my “entrance” to be convenient for me and visitor.

But short answer, you approximately spawn north/northeast

In need of help(read full post) by scarlettvvitch in fallout76settlements

[–]Baits04 1 point2 points  (0 children)

A couple things that help me…

Find a place that inspires you. Lately I pop a nukashine when I want a new camp and explore from there without checking the map till I found somewhere that I like.

Choose a theme and try to mostly stick by it as you build. Do you want to build a Blue Ridge Outpost, a Raider camp, a Farm? It will help with the global cohesion of your camp.

Build small. Lately I like to build on 3x1 or 2x1 foundations, having 2 or 3 of those « mini house » for my camp. They are a challenge in themself to build a lot a stuff inside, but with a lot of patience, they feel more alive than a 4x6 house and they are easier to place on rocky terrain.

Plan what you want to do before doing it. I know I’ll get to 100% budget, so I try to have a third of it for the buildings, a third for ressources/crafting and a third for decorations. Having a theme as mentioned above will helps you to make decisions on what to build or not.

Have patience! I feel you for the lost of your fusion generator, but it will not be the last time. I once build an underground camp, a lot of days into it, and fuck something up while trying to move my entrance, and fuck some more while trying to repair it, and fuck again when tried to get it back in it’s original state. I ended up scrapping it altogether. We all have stories like this, and it will happen again. You got to embrace the struggle or you’ll go mad before long!

You can do merging, use blueprints and use the flame trap for more unique builds, but be ready to make more mistakes and get more frustrated as you go that way. It’s easy to fuck up and you’ll have to practice that patience of yours.

Practice makes perfect. Kind of obvious, but you’ll get better and better everytime you’ll build a new camp. Each time you got to rebuild you’re camp, for whatever reason, is an opportunity to build it better.
